Suwon Bluewings defeated Suwon FC

Suwon Bluewings defeated Suwon FC in a close win on Saturday, 1x0, on matchday 2. In this competition, both teams came from a defeat.

After 15 minutes, Urho Nissilä had a golden opportunity on his feet to score but missed a penalty. After 22 minutes, Park Hyung-Jin scored Suwon Bluewings's only goal of the game.

After the result Suwon Bluewings is 8th in the table, 3 points, while Suwon FC occupy 11th place, 0 points. In their next fixture, Park Kun-Ha's team will host Jeju United, while Kim Do-Kyun's team visit Ulsan Hyundai.
